Oxfam in Africa is in search of a distinguished Head of Humanitarian to deliver strategic leadership and oversee humanitarian preparedness and response initiatives throughout Sub-Saharan Africa.
As a vital contributor to the Senior Leadership Team, you will be responsible for developing and steering Oxfam’s humanitarian strategy, guaranteeing that crisis responses are executed promptly, effectively, and in accordance with international benchmarks. You will lead a group of humanitarian advisors, spearhead regional preparedness initiatives, supervise emergency interventions, and foster cohesive partnerships among country offices, affiliates, and Oxfam’s Global Humanitarian Team. Additionally, you will play a key role in shaping humanitarian policy, driving advocacy efforts, and advancing the Localization of Humanitarian Leadership (LHL) agenda alongside Oxfam’s broader global commitments.
This position holds significant influence, merging strategic leadership, operational management, and external engagement to uphold Oxfam’s prominence as a key humanitarian organization across the continent.
This position operates under the oversight of the Programs and Influencing Director for Oxfam in Africa, while also adhering to the matrix management structure led by the Deputy Humanitarian Director of the Global Humanitarian Team (GHT).
What we’re looking for
A highly strategic and seasoned humanitarian leader is required, with a demonstrated track record in overseeing intricate emergency response operations across varied environments. Your expertise will encompass robust capabilities in humanitarian preparedness, response coordination, and policy formulation, alongside a comprehensive grasp of gender considerations, protection frameworks, and globally accepted humanitarian norms.
You must demonstrate strong analytical and decisive thinking, with the capacity to manage complexity, guide high-performing teams, and engage with diverse stakeholders such as governments, UN agencies, and partners. Fluency in both English and French is mandatory, alongside the ability to thrive in dynamic, high-pressure settings and accommodate frequent, short-notice travel, including extended assignments.
You must embody a strong commitment to feminist values and demonstrate unwavering dedication to promoting equality, resilience, and social justice throughout Africa.
